At a former place of employment we had a retired CPA as the on-staff bookkeeper. He was a real stickler for payments on time. He charged interest to every late invoice. Only small businesses ever paid the interest. ALL of the big companies just said here is the check for the amount due, if you want interest, sue us. They all paid when it was 90 days or more overdue. The CPA guy that worked for us explained it was standard practice for the big companies to be slow pay. They might have a million or even way more due payments and they can keep the cash in their account and earn interest. They know we are never going to sue them for the few bucks of interest and piss off a big client.

One of the companies that is a local OKC based company that is rather large and has really good ice cream is an exception. They always pay an invoice within 10 days. Always. Whenever they called and asked can we have...... we told them YES. Whatever you want, we can do that and you are moved to the top on the to do list, we love you guys.

It could be a little 20 dollar invoice or as much as my first house cost, they paid in 10 days.
